

Deciding to quit drinking is usually the hardest component of treatment, however it is not constantly the safest component. For individuals that have actually been consuming greatly for months or years, the body can respond greatly when alcohol is gotten rid of. Trembling, sweating, anxiety, nausea or vomiting, confusion, climbing high blood pressure, and seizures can all appear throughout withdrawal. In one of the most major cases, alcohol withdrawal can become lethal. That is why medical alcohol detoxification issues, especially for any person with a long background of everyday drinking, previous withdrawal complications, or co-occurring medical issues.

Alcohol impacts the central nerves in such a way that can make withdrawal distinctly harmful. With time, the mind adapts to alcohol's downer impacts. When alcohol consumption stops all of a sudden, the nerves can rebound into overactivity. That is why someone may start with shakes and sleep problems, after that advance to frustration, hallucinations, or seizures. Timing varies, however signs and symptoms frequently start within numerous hours after the last beverage, magnify over the initial one to 3 days, and sometimes continue longer.
Not everybody needs inpatient treatment, yet lots of people ignore their threat. I have actually seen patients insist they just consume a glass of wine, or that they just consume alcohol in the evening, then arrive with heart prices over 120, severe dehydration, and blood pressure high sufficient to trigger instant worry. Quantity matters, yet pattern matters also. Daily drinking, morning alcohol consumption, duplicated stopped working efforts to quit, previous detoxification episodes, and use various other substances can all boost the opportunity of a harsh withdrawal.
The various other issue is changability. A person may look relatively secure at intake and still degrade later on. That is one reason inpatient alcohol detox continues to be the standard suggestion for individuals at moderate to high threat. In a proper clinical setup, symptoms can be treated early instead of after a dilemma starts.
An inpatient alcohol detox program is normally the most safe alternative for individuals that consume alcohol greatly or have a background that recommends difficult withdrawal. That consists of individuals that have actually had seizures, ecstasy tremens, power outages, falls, or emergency room check outs related to alcohol. It also consists of those with liver condition, heart problem, pancreatitis, inadequately controlled diabetes, clinical depression with self-destructive ideas, or concurrent use benzodiazepines or opioids.
Age can matter also. Older grownups usually have less physical get, even more medications, and a greater threat of dehydration or confusion. Young adults are not immune either. It is not uncommon for somebody in their late twenties or thirties to arrive in much even worse shape than anticipated because alcohol usage has been blended with energy drinks, rest aids, or anti-anxiety pills.

The very first day of medical alcohol detoxification is focused on evaluation. Before drug decisions are made, the group requires a clear professional photo. Intake usually consists of a detailed background of alcohol consumption patterns, prior withdrawals, present signs, various other compounds utilized, mental health and wellness background, and medical conditions. Vitals are inspected as soon as possible. Personnel will typically ask when the last beverage was, just how much was eaten on a common day, whether there have actually been previous seizures, and whether the individual has been eating or sleeping.
Lab job is common in many inpatient setups because alcohol use can impact electrolytes, liver feature, blood matters, and hydration standing. Once confessed, the instant aim is stablizing. That frequently consists of fluids, nutritional support, signs and symptom monitoring, and medication to stop or alcohol detox near me minimize withdrawal problems. One of one of the most essential medical details in alcohol detoxification is thiamine substitute. Hefty alcohol usage can deplete thiamine and increase the danger of severe neurological injury. It is a regular component of good detoxification treatment, though numerous individuals do not know why they are obtaining it.
Medication protocols differ. Some facilities utilize symptom-triggered strategies, meaning medicine is offered based on the severity of withdrawal indications. Others use arranged application for higher-risk cases. Benzodiazepines are commonly made use of because they aid calm the nervous system and lower the danger of seizures. In picked instances, clinicians may include various other medications for high blood pressure, nausea or vomiting, rest, or agitation. The specific regimen depends upon age, liver feature, co-occurring conditions, and how the individual reacts over time.
During this period, surveillance is regular. Nurses may check vitals several times with the day and night. Sleep can be fragmented initially. Some clients are stunned by exactly how physically intense the early phase feels. Even with medication, the body may still tremble, sweat, and ache. That does not mean detox is stopping working. It suggests the nervous system is altering after sustained alcohol exposure.
Many signs and symptoms of alcohol withdrawal are undesirable yet anticipated. Anxiety, tremors, impatience, queasiness, sleep problems, anorexia nervosa, frustration, and sweating prevail. People frequently state they feel restless in their own skin. That description is scientifically useful because it catches the nerves overstimulation that sits at the center of withdrawal.
A smaller group of signs signals greater danger and needs close observation. These consist of serious disorientation, aesthetic or responsive hallucinations, duplicated vomiting, unsteady blood pressure, fever, seizure activity, or intensifying agitation that does not work out with regular care. Ecstasy tremens, commonly reduced to DTs, is the been afraid problem many households have found out about. It does not take place in every situation, however when it does, it is a medical emergency identified by extensive complication, free instability, and often hallucinations.
One practical point is worth emphasizing. The absence of dramatic signs and symptoms in the initial couple of hours does not assure a light detox. Some serious problems arise later on. That is one factor a trustworthy clinical alcohol detoxification program does not count on a solitary picture at admission. It sees trends, not simply moments.

Detoxification is not practically medication. It is additionally concerning matching the level of like the real individual before you.
The physical signs get most of the focus, however the psychological swing of early sobriety can be intense. Alcohol usually functions as a crude regulator. It blunts tension, numbs despair, silences social anxiety, or knocks senseless sleep, until it quits working and begins producing extra problems than it masks. When alcohol is eliminated, those underlying issues can rush back before the client has any healthy and balanced coping devices in place.
That is why individuals in inpatient alcohol detox may seem in tears, irritable, withdrawn, or all of a sudden stressed. Some really feel alleviation within a day or more. Others really feel raw. It is not unusual for an individual to state, midway via detoxification, that they did not recognize how distressed they had actually come to be due to the fact that drinking had become their baseline. For families, this can be confusing. They anticipate the patient to feel grateful or optimistic when aid starts. Typically the initial psychological fact is exhaustion.
Good programs normalize this without decreasing it. They evaluate for clinical depression, suicidality, injury history, and various other psychiatric concerns. They also avoid making grand pledges throughout the detoxification home window. Recovery can start there, however detoxification itself is only the opening phase.
There is no set timeline that fits everybody. Several clients complete alcohol detoxification in concerning 3 to 7 days, though some requirement much longer. Severity of reliance, age, medical status, rest deprivation, and use other substances all impact duration. A person with light to moderate signs and no major clinical issues might support reasonably rapidly. Someone with repeated previous detox episodes, extreme crucial indicator instability, or liver disability may require a much more extended course.
The expression that matters is medically steady, not merely alcohol-free. An individual can have no alcohol left in the blood stream and still be medically unready for discharge. Sleep, alignment, hunger, blood pressure, stride, and psychological condition all matter. Rushing out ahead of time can enhance the possibility of regression or medical setback.
One of one of the most common blunders is treating detoxification as the goal. It is not. It is the clinical bridge that obtains an individual safely via withdrawal so they can start actual treatment. Without follow-up care, relapse rates rise rapidly, usually within days. That is not because the person fell short. It is since detox eliminates alcohol, not the reasons alcohol came to be main in the very first place.
Most clients leaving inpatient detoxification are motivated to enter a structured following degree of care. That might mean property therapy, partial a hospital stay, intensive outpatient therapy, or a carefully handled outpatient plan with therapy and medication assistance. The ideal action depends upon scientific demand, home security, relapse history, transportation, and family involvement.

Alcohol is generally e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ink, although the exact timing depends on factors such as body size, liver function, and the amount consumed. Recovery from the physical effects of heavy alcohol use may take much longer. Withdrawal symptoms can last several days. Long-term healing continues after alcohol is no longer present in the body.

Around the third day of alcohol detox, withdrawal symptoms may begin to improve for many people, although some continue to experience discomfort. In severe cases, serious complications such as seizures or delirium tremens are most likely to occur during the first few days. Medical supervision is important for individuals at risk of severe withdrawal. Recovery progresses differently for each person.
